|
Nektar++
|
This is the complete list of members for Nektar::AUSM0Solver, including all inherited members.
| AUSM0Solver(const LibUtilities::SessionReaderSharedPtr &pSession) | Nektar::AUSM0Solver | protected |
| CalcFluxJacobian(const int nDim, const Array< OneD, const Array< OneD, NekDouble >> &Fwd, const Array< OneD, const Array< OneD, NekDouble >> &Bwd, DNekBlkMatSharedPtr &FJac, DNekBlkMatSharedPtr &BJac) | Nektar::SolverUtils::RiemannSolver | |
| CheckAuxScal(std::string name) | Nektar::SolverUtils::RiemannSolver | protected |
| CheckAuxVec(std::string name) | Nektar::SolverUtils::RiemannSolver | protected |
| CheckParams(std::string name) | Nektar::SolverUtils::RiemannSolver | protected |
| CheckScalars(std::string name) | Nektar::SolverUtils::RiemannSolver | protected |
| CheckVectors(std::string name) | Nektar::SolverUtils::RiemannSolver | protected |
| CompressibleSolver(const LibUtilities::SessionReaderSharedPtr &pSession) | Nektar::CompressibleSolver | protected |
| CompressibleSolver() | Nektar::CompressibleSolver | protected |
| create(const LibUtilities::SessionReaderSharedPtr &pSession) | Nektar::AUSM0Solver | inlinestatic |
| FromToRotation(Array< OneD, const NekDouble > &from, Array< OneD, const NekDouble > &to, NekDouble *mat) | Nektar::SolverUtils::RiemannSolver | protected |
| GenerateRotationMatrices(const Array< OneD, const Array< OneD, NekDouble >> &normals) | Nektar::SolverUtils::RiemannSolver | protected |
| GetParams() | Nektar::SolverUtils::RiemannSolver | inline |
| GetRoeSoundSpeed(ND rhoL, ND pL, ND eL, ND HL, ND srL, ND rhoR, ND pR, ND eR, ND HR, ND srR, ND HRoe, ND URoe2, ND srLR) | Nektar::CompressibleSolver | protected |
| GetScalars() | Nektar::SolverUtils::RiemannSolver | inline |
| GetVectors() | Nektar::SolverUtils::RiemannSolver | inline |
| M1Function(int A, double M) | Nektar::AUSM0Solver | protected |
| M2Function(int A, double M) | Nektar::AUSM0Solver | protected |
| M4Function(int A, double beta, double M) | Nektar::AUSM0Solver | protected |
| m_auxScal | Nektar::SolverUtils::RiemannSolver | protected |
| m_auxVec | Nektar::SolverUtils::RiemannSolver | protected |
| m_eos | Nektar::CompressibleSolver | protected |
| m_idealGas | Nektar::CompressibleSolver | protected |
| m_params | Nektar::SolverUtils::RiemannSolver | protected |
| m_pointSolve | Nektar::CompressibleSolver | protected |
| m_requiresRotation | Nektar::SolverUtils::RiemannSolver | protected |
| m_rotMat | Nektar::SolverUtils::RiemannSolver | protected |
| m_rotStorage | Nektar::SolverUtils::RiemannSolver | protected |
| m_scalars | Nektar::SolverUtils::RiemannSolver | protected |
| m_spacedim | Nektar::SolverUtils::RiemannSolver | |
| m_vectors | Nektar::SolverUtils::RiemannSolver | protected |
| ND typedef | Nektar::CompressibleSolver | protected |
| P5Function(int A, double alpha, double M) | Nektar::AUSM0Solver | protected |
| RiemannSolver() | Nektar::SolverUtils::RiemannSolver | protected |
| RiemannSolver(const LibUtilities::SessionReaderSharedPtr &pSession) | Nektar::SolverUtils::RiemannSolver | protected |
| rotateFromNormal(const Array< OneD, const Array< OneD, NekDouble >> &inarray, const Array< OneD, const Array< OneD, NekDouble >> &normals, const Array< OneD, const Array< OneD, NekDouble >> &vecLocs, Array< OneD, Array< OneD, NekDouble >> &outarray) | Nektar::SolverUtils::RiemannSolver | protected |
| rotateToNormal(const Array< OneD, const Array< OneD, NekDouble >> &inarray, const Array< OneD, const Array< OneD, NekDouble >> &normals, const Array< OneD, const Array< OneD, NekDouble >> &vecLocs, Array< OneD, Array< OneD, NekDouble >> &outarray) | Nektar::SolverUtils::RiemannSolver | protected |
| SetAuxScal(std::string name, FuncPointerT func, ObjectPointerT obj) | Nektar::SolverUtils::RiemannSolver | inline |
| SetAuxVec(std::string name, FuncPointerT func, ObjectPointerT obj) | Nektar::SolverUtils::RiemannSolver | inline |
| SetAuxVec(std::string name, RSVecFuncType fp) | Nektar::SolverUtils::RiemannSolver | inline |
| SetParam(std::string name, FuncPointerT func, ObjectPointerT obj) | Nektar::SolverUtils::RiemannSolver | inline |
| SetParam(std::string name, RSParamFuncType fp) | Nektar::SolverUtils::RiemannSolver | inline |
| SetScalar(std::string name, FuncPointerT func, ObjectPointerT obj) | Nektar::SolverUtils::RiemannSolver | inline |
| SetScalar(std::string name, RSScalarFuncType fp) | Nektar::SolverUtils::RiemannSolver | inline |
| SetVector(std::string name, FuncPointerT func, ObjectPointerT obj) | Nektar::SolverUtils::RiemannSolver | inline |
| SetVector(std::string name, RSVecFuncType fp) | Nektar::SolverUtils::RiemannSolver | inline |
| Solve(const int nDim, const Array< OneD, const Array< OneD, NekDouble >> &Fwd, const Array< OneD, const Array< OneD, NekDouble >> &Bwd, Array< OneD, Array< OneD, NekDouble >> &flux) | Nektar::SolverUtils::RiemannSolver | |
| solverName | Nektar::AUSM0Solver | static |
| v_ArraySolve(const Array< OneD, const Array< OneD, ND >> &Fwd, const Array< OneD, const Array< OneD, ND >> &Bwd, Array< OneD, Array< OneD, ND >> &flux) | Nektar::CompressibleSolver | inlineprotectedvirtual |
| v_CalcFluxJacobian(const int nDim, const Array< OneD, const Array< OneD, NekDouble >> &Fwd, const Array< OneD, const Array< OneD, NekDouble >> &Bwd, const Array< OneD, const Array< OneD, NekDouble >> &normals, DNekBlkMatSharedPtr &FJac, DNekBlkMatSharedPtr &BJac) | Nektar::SolverUtils::RiemannSolver | protectedvirtual |
| v_PointSolve(double rhoL, double rhouL, double rhovL, double rhowL, double EL, double rhoR, double rhouR, double rhovR, double rhowR, double ER, double &rhof, double &rhouf, double &rhovf, double &rhowf, double &Ef) override | Nektar::AUSM0Solver | protectedvirtual |
| v_Solve(const int nDim, const Array< OneD, const Array< OneD, ND >> &Fwd, const Array< OneD, const Array< OneD, ND >> &Bwd, Array< OneD, Array< OneD, ND >> &flux) override | Nektar::CompressibleSolver | protectedvirtual |
| ~RiemannSolver() | Nektar::SolverUtils::RiemannSolver | inlineprotectedvirtual |